Space: SpaceX's 1-Million Satellite Filing

**SpaceX** has filed with the FCC for a constellation of 1 million solar-powered satellites designed to act as orbital AI data centers. This move aims to bypass terrestrial grid constraints and leverage constant solar energy.

  • Energy Independence: Orbital compute nodes utilize 24/7 solar exposure and direct-to-radiator cooling.
  • Neural Fabric: High-bandwidth laser links connect the constellation into a unified planetary-scale reasoning engine.

Quantum: PsiQuantum "Escape Velocity" Phase

**PsiQuantum** has officially entered the execution phase of its mission to build a 1-million-qubit fault-tolerant quantum computer using silicon photonics.

  • FBQC Architecture: Utilizing Fusion-Based Quantum Computing for inherent resilience against photon loss.
  • Foundry Scaling: chips manufactured at GlobalFoundries, leveraging the mature silicon semiconductor supply chain.

Robotics: KAIST v0.7 Neural Agility

Researchers at **KAIST** have unveiled Humanoid v0.7, which utilizes a "Neural Agility" architecture to achieve fluid, human-like reactive movement.

  • Athletic Locomotion: Sustained running at 12 km/h using specialized carbon-fiber hybrid actuators.
  • Balance Mastery: Autonomous recovery from multi-directional impacts and complex spatial coordination.

Space: AWS Starcloud Orbital Outposts

**AWS** and **Starcloud** have partnered to launch the first production-grade "Orbital Outposts," bringing edge compute to the cislunar economy.

  • Thermal Enclave: Protecting standard silicon from extreme space temperatures using phase-change materials.
  • Latency: Enabling millisecond-level AI reasoning for autonomous lunar logistics and robotic habitats.

Startups: Legora's $5.6B Valuation Surge

Swedish legal AI platform **Legora** has secured a $50M extension led by **NVIDIA**, solidifying its position as the leader in sovereign European AI.

  • Sovereign Law: Fine-tuned models for EU/Commonwealth law that ensure data stays within regulatory borders.
  • Agentic Discovery: Autonomous agents reducing litigation draft times by over 70% using Blackwell-based clusters.

Startups: Musely's $360M Equity-Free Round

Healthtech leader **Musely** has secured a massive $360M non-dilutive round from **General Catalyst** to scale its AI-native manufacturing.

  • Synthetic Triage: AI agents managing telemedicine pipelines to increase doctor efficiency by 10x.
  • Pharmacy of One: scaling robotic compounding facilities for customized same-day prescription delivery.

Energy: Proxima Fusion Stellarator Milestone

**Proxima Fusion** has confirmed the validation of its quasi-isodynamic stellarator design, a breakthrough in stable magnetic confinement.

  • AI-Optimized Magnetics: coil configurations identified via billions of simulations to ensure indefinitely long plasma stability.
  • Alpha Alliance: Demonstration of 20+ Tesla HTS magnets for smaller, more capital-efficient reactors.
